    Just a thought, but is a 650w PSU enough for your setup, or is it several years old? A lot of my tough to pin down issues in the past were linked to cheap or aging power supplies. If you have another to swap out it could be worth a try...also make sure your CPU heatsink isn't clogged with dust ;).

    Should be enough. According to my search, 10700k peaks at 250 W (that's with motherboard and stuff), 3070 peaks at 220W.
